Overview of Key Pharmaceutical Tubing Standards
- ASME BPE Stainless Steel Tube
The ASME BPE Stainless Steel Tube standard (BioProcessing Equipment) is one of the most important for pharmaceutical and biotech industries.
Key Features:
- Specifies surface finish requirements (Ra values)
- Covers material selection (typically 316L stainless steel)
- Defines welding, inspection, and testing procedures
- Focuses on cleanability and sterilization
Applications:
- Biopharmaceutical manufacturing
- High-purity water systems
- Injectable drug production

- 3A Sanitary Stainless Steel Tube
The 3A Sanitary Stainless Steel Tube standard is widely used in hygienic industries, including pharmaceuticals and food processing.
Key Features:
- Hygienic design requirements
- Easy cleanability
- Prevention of bacterial growth
Applications:
- Clean-in-place (CIP) systems
- Food and pharma processing lines
- Sanitary piping systems
Although originally developed for the dairy industry, 3A standards are also relevant in pharmaceutical environments requiring high hygiene levels.
- BS 4825 Pharmaceutical Tubes
The BS 4825 Pharmaceutical Tubes standard is a British specification for stainless steel tubes used in pharmaceutical applications.
Key Features:
- Strict dimensional tolerances
- High-quality surface finishes
- Compatibility with hygienic fittings
Applications:
- Pharmaceutical processing systems
- Sterile manufacturing environments
- European-regulated facilities
Material Requirements for Pharmaceutical Tubes
Most Pharmaceutical Grade Stainless Steel Pipes are made from:
- 316L Stainless Steel (low carbon content)
- Excellent corrosion resistance
- High weldability
- Minimal contamination risk
This makes them ideal for high purity stainless steel tubing for pharma industry.
Surface Finish and Its Importance
Surface finish plays a critical role in Hygienic Stainless Steel Tubing.
Electropolished Finish
- Ultra-smooth surface
- Reduced microbial adhesion
- Easier cleaning and sterilization

Mechanical Polishing
- Smooth but less refined than electropolishing
- Suitable for less critical applications
